Changing Key Signatures
You can add, edit, or delete key signatures.
To add a key signature:
1
Place the cursor in the Timeline where you
want to add a key signature.
2
Do one of the following:
• Choose Event > Add Key Change.
– or –
• Click the Plus (+) button in the Key Signa-
ture ruler.
3
In the Key Change dialog, select the mode
(major or minor), the key, its location and range,
and how you want it to affect pitched tracks.
4
Click OK.
To edit a key signature:
1
Double-click the Key Signature marker in the
Key Signature ruler.
2
Make changes in the Key Change dialog.
3
Click OK.
To delete a key signature, do one of the following:
Alt-click (Windows) or Option-click (Mac) the
Key Signature marker in the Key Signature ruler.
– or –
Make a selection in the Key Signature ruler
that includes the key signature you want to de-
lete and choose Edit > Clear or press Delete.
Key Change Dialog
The Key Change dialog lets you specify the
mode (major or minor), the key (from seven
flats to seven sharps), the range affected (for ex-
ample, from Bar 1 to the next key change), and
whether or not MIDI notes on pitched tracks are
transposed or constrained to key (see “Pitched
Tracks” on page 702). The Key Change dialog
opens whenever you add or edit a Key Signature
marker.
Major Keys
Displays the major keys from seven
flats to seven sharps.
Minor Keys
Displays the minor keys from seven
flats to seven sharps. Pro Tools only applies the
natural minor mode.
Sharps
Lets you select any of the sharp keys to
seven sharps and C major (or A minor).
Flats
Lets you select any of the flat keys to seven
flats and C major (or A minor).
From
Lets you specify where to place the Key Sig-
nature marker in Bars|Beats.
To
Lets you specify to where you want the key
change to take effect: to the next Key Signature
marker, to a selection, or to the end of the ses-
sion.
Snap to Bar
Snaps the Key Signature marker to
the barline.
